This is a deep dive into how an attacker would accomplish something like burning down a politician's house at night or causing a catastrophic failure of a manufacturing line using the future hyperconnected grid. During the presentation we lay out theoretical, but realistic, attacks that go so far as burning down cities via attacks on the grid.

Scenarios includes the full chain of the attacks based on a hypothetical software package and operating environment that is realistic for the current utility space (but does not disclose actual vulnerabilities in the real software due to the lack of patching practice in this space).
